Interactive Art Show Video Game

A few months ago the artist Dark Vomit aka Kelly Hutchison asked me to be apart of an art show / video game him and his wife Crystal were putting together. The game is up now and you can download it for free. They did a great job with the galleries and the game. The artists involved are all living in San Diego and there is a plan to have a live group show somewhere in the future. It is an interesting project to be in. Irwin my hometown





I took a trip back to PA last month. The idea was to visit with family and friends and also work on some new pieces. It didn't quite work out that way but I still had a wonderful time. I got to stay with my best friend and her family and also witnessed my mom throw clay. Even though I fell ill for a few days I still went to the Carnegie Museum in Pittsburgh. I was especially intrigued by Janet Cardiff and George Bures Miller: Opera for a Small Room. A room inside a crate inside a huge dark room with old records and things. The sounds were quite eerie while sitting in one of the only 4 chairs in the room but there was something beautiful about the experience.
